Arsenal suffered their second league defeat of the season on Saturday after losing 2-1 to Aston Villa
For a good chunk of the season, Arsenal have been strong favourites for the Premier League title. But their hopes of ending 22 years of hurt suffered a serious blow on Saturday.
They lost 2-1 to Aston Villa , undone by an agonising injury-time winner from Emi Buendia. It marked just their second league defeat of the season, but allowed Manchester City to close to the gap between at the top to just two points.
The Gunners have now dropped points in three of their last five league matches. Perhaps more concerningly, they've started conceding goals at an alarming rate too.
